Administrator compromise via iframe whitelist bypass
Published Aug 17, 2021 · Updated Aug 4, 2024
Stored XSS in Invision Community before 4.6.5.1 allows remote authenticated users to execute JavaScript through a crafted post or message. The content parser permits same-site iframe sources and accepts a /core/../uploads path, causing an attacker-controlled HTML attachment to execute in readers' origins. Exploitation requires a forum account and a victim to view the content; administrator interaction can expose credentials or a session and enable server-side code execution.
